首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将XML转换为Markdown格式的文本

是一种数据格式转换的过程,它将XML(可扩展标记语言)文档转换为Markdown格式的文本。XML是一种用于描述数据的标记语言,而Markdown是一种轻量级的标记语言,用于快速编写格式化的文档。

将XML转换为Markdown格式的文本可以使用各种编程语言和工具来实现。以下是一个基本的转换过程:

  1. 解析XML:首先,使用XML解析器(如Python中的xml.etree.ElementTree模块)来解析XML文档。这将把XML文档转换为程序可操作的数据结构(如树状结构)。
  2. 遍历XML节点:遍历解析后的XML节点,根据节点类型和属性值等信息来确定Markdown文本的生成方式。
  3. 生成Markdown文本:根据XML节点的不同类型,将其转换为对应的Markdown标记。例如,对于XML的标题节点,可以生成Markdown的标题标记;对于XML的段落节点,可以生成Markdown的段落标记;对于XML的列表节点,可以生成Markdown的列表标记等。
  4. 输出Markdown文本:将生成的Markdown文本保存到文件或输出到终端等目标位置。

XML转换为Markdown的优势在于Markdown的格式简洁、易读、易写,适合于快速编辑文档和发布内容。Markdown可以轻松地转换为HTML、PDF等其他格式,并且可以很好地适应各种平台和设备。

以下是一个示例腾讯云产品的链接地址,可用于实现XML转换为Markdown的过程中的相关操作:

请注意,以上链接仅作为示例,具体选择使用哪个腾讯云产品取决于实际需求和项目要求。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Word 转换为 Markdown格式【详细版本】2022.5.6

(如果插件安装成功,就会自动出现Markdown选项;否则,重新安装一遍吧~) (2)查看效果 我们可以看到格式非常乱,我们与Pandoc结合 4️⃣下载Pandoc 官方下载地址:...Pandoc 5️⃣安装 Pandoc 运行安装程序,一般按照默认选项安装就好啦 6️⃣再次Word ➡ Markdown 准备好工具啦,我们开始尝试word文档转换为markdown文档吧...(1) 首先设置 word 文档中标准样式 如一级、二级标题,项目符号或编号等,如此才能与 markdown 格式对应 (稍微有点繁琐前期准备,如果文档一开始就是按照标准样式排版,就没有这个烦恼啦...) (2) Word 格式 另存为Markdown(这是最关键一步~) (3)转换后.md文档这里用vscode打开查看效果 可以看出效果非常不错 总结 (1)由于markdown...中图片无法设置大小,因此在word中排布图片格式不标准,需要人工调整: 其他格式,如一级、二级标题,项目列表等基本没有问题,其中表格显示如下 (2)markdown文档上传至码云等平台并提交

3.6K20
  • 开源工具Markdown格式换为微信公众号格式

    简书Markdown发布效果:https://www.jianshu.com/p/be11ebbd28cc ?...工具不仅能完美转换Markdown格式到微信公众号格式,还能把链接自动转换为参考文献索引,并且附在文字末尾 使用方法非常简单 进入网页 https://lab.lyric.im/wxformat/...贵在开源 上面的网页,源于一个开源项目https://github.com/lyricat/wechat-format, 由于是开源, 我们可以源码下载到本地,进行离线使用 ?...小结: 以前写过一篇MarkEditor文章,markdown一键转换到微信公众号编辑器格式(送MarkEditor激活码),但MarkEditor毕竟是付费软件, 而且新版本升级需要另外付费,不能保证长期使用..., 有了上面的小工具,就可以肆无忌惮Markdown写微信公众号了

    1.9K20

    读取文本内容转换为特定格式

    1 问题 在完成小组作业过程中,我们开发“游客信息管理系统”中有一个“查询”功能,就是输入游客姓名然后输出全部信息。要实现这个功能就需要从保存到外部目录中读取文本并且复原成原来形式。...2 方法 先定义一个读取文件函数,读取内容返return出去 定义一个格式转化函数,转换完成数据return出去。 通过实验、实践等证明提出方法是有效,是能够解决开头提出问题。...read_file(filename): f = open(filename,encoding='utf-8') data=f.readlines() f.close()return data# 文件转化成字典...new_dict[line[0]] = line[1] new_list.append(new_dict) return new_list 3 结语 针对读取文本内容转换为特定格式问题...,提出创建读取和转化函数方法,通过代入系统中做实验,证明该方法是有效,本文方法在对已经是一种格式文本没有办法更好地处理,只能处理纯文本,不能处理列表格式文本,未来可以继续研究如何处理字典、列表等格式

    16830

    —款能将各类文件转换为 Markdown 格式AI工具—Marker

    前言 Marker 能够 PDF、EPUB 和 MOBI 文件转换为 Markdown 格式。它比 nougat 快 10 倍,在大多数文档上更准确,并且具有较低错误风险。 1....大多数方程式转换为 LaTeX 4. 格式化代码块和表格 5. 支持多种语言(尽管大部分测试都是用英语进行) 6....)3.清理并格式化每个块(启发式方法,nougat)4.合并块并对完整文本进行后处理(启发式方法,pdf_postprocessor) 依赖自回归前向传递来生成文本既慢又容易产生幻觉/重复。...我 latex 转换为文本,并将参考文本文本提取方法输出进行比较。...我们展示了简单文本提取(从 pdf 中提取文本,不进行任何处理)以作比较。

    2.5K10

    PHP开发之jpng图片转换为png格式

    上午遇到了一个需求.就是小程序生成码拼接个文字.小程序生成二维码也好.小程序码也罢.这些之前都有接触过.三下五除二就生成了.接下来工作也是需要进行文字拼接. /** * @param...} 之前用Qrcode类库生成二维码.图片传入也是成功拼接.这次也是轻车熟路.谁知半路翻车.说我生成图片不是png格式图片....(小程序生成二维码小程序码) ?   看着后缀名png格式我落下了眼泪.难道是一个披着羊皮狼?...利用函数getimagesize获取一下图片信息.这张图片是个jpng格式图片.所以这里也是需要将jpng格式图片转换为png格式图片才行了....$tmp.' can not write'); } } } 这样也是jpng格式图片转换为了png格式图片.在调用上面的拼接函数.就可以了. ?

    1.6K10

    MongoDB:如何 BSON 文档转换为可读格式

    要阅读 BSON 文档内容,您必须将其转换为人类可读格式,如 JSON。 通过这篇文章,您将了解如何 BSON 文档转换为 JSON。...使用 bsondump BSON 转换为 JSON bsondumpBSON文件转换为人类可读格式,包括JSON。例如, bsondump 可用于读取mongodump生成输出文件。...如果需要,请查看文档中连接到 MongoDB 实例部分以获取更多信息。 该--pretty选项很好地格式化 JSON 文件内容。...indent = 2 参数告诉 dumps() 漂亮地格式化 JSON 对象 json_data 变量内容写入 data.json 文件 在运行脚本之前,您必须安装 PyMongo:pip install.../bson_to_json.sh 结论 如果要读取 BSON 文档内容,可以使用 bsondump 和 mongoexport BSON 文档转换为人类可读格式,如 JSON。

    85520
    领券